Healthier Alternatives to Coffee

Transitioning to a coffee-free lifestyle opens the door to an array of healthier alternatives. From herbal teas to energizing smoothies, countless delicious beverages offer satisfaction without the need for coffee. These alternatives not only provide a refreshing variety but also contribute to overall well-being.

  • Herbal Teas: Herbal teas such as chamomile, peppermint, and ginger offer a soothing and aromatic experience. They are caffeine-free and packed with antioxidants, making them an excellent choice for those seeking a warm and comforting beverage.
  • Matcha: This vibrant green tea is renowned for its earthy flavor and powerful antioxidants. It contains a moderate amount of caffeine, providing a gentle energy boost without the adverse effects associated with coffee.
  • Golden Milk: A blend of turmeric, ginger, and other spices, golden milk is not only delicious but also offers anti-inflammatory and immune-boosting properties. It can be enjoyed hot or cold, providing a satisfying alternative to coffee.
  • Energy-Boosting Smoothies: Fresh fruit and vegetable smoothies, combined with ingredients like chia seeds, spinach, and coconut water, offer a nutrient-packed and energizing drink to start the day on a healthy note.
  • Cacao Elixir: This chocolatey beverage made from raw cacao powder and plant-based milk provides a rich and indulgent flavor, along with a natural energy lift. It’s a delightful alternative for those craving a luxurious coffee replacement.

Understanding Withdrawal Symptoms

Understanding coffee withdrawal symptoms is crucial for anyone considering reducing or eliminating caffeine from their diet. These symptoms can occur when a regular caffeine consumer suddenly decreases their caffeine intake. Common withdrawal symptoms include headaches, which can range from mild to severe, fatigue, irritability, difficulty concentrating, and mood swings. Some individuals may also experience flu-like symptoms, such as nausea, muscle pain, and stiffness.

These symptoms typically begin 12 to 24 hours after the last caffeine consumption, peak around 20 to 51 hours, and can last anywhere from two to nine days. The severity of withdrawal symptoms varies from person to person and is often directly related to the amount of caffeine regularly consumed. Understanding that these symptoms are temporary and part of the body’s adjustment to the absence of caffeine can help individuals manage their caffeine reduction more effectively and maintain their resolve to reduce reliance on coffee.

Strategies to Cope With Coffee Withdrawal Symptoms

  • Hydration: Drinking plenty of water can help minimize headaches and fatigue.
  • Regular Exercise: Engaging in physical activity can boost mood and energy levels.
  • Healthy Diet: Consuming nutritious foods can support the body during the transition.
  • Rest and Relaxation: Getting adequate rest and practicing relaxation techniques can alleviate symptoms of irritability and stress.
